Introduction / Overview
For Mainers seeking the perfect escape that balances the rugged beauty of the wilderness with the comforts of a modern resort,
Natures Wilderness RV Park
in West Baldwin stands out as a premier destination. Nestled within an expansive 900 acres of meticulously preserved woodlands in the foothills of Southern Maine, this resort offers a unique blend of nature-based adventure and relaxation. It is much more than just an RV park; it’s a full-service wilderness lodge designed to accommodate every type of traveler, from the seasoned RV enthusiast to families looking for a luxurious “glamping” experience in a cozy cabin.The property is a true hidden gem, featuring natural running brooks and a stream system that feeds two scenic ponds, creating a serene and picturesque environment. The commitment to quality is evident in every aspect of the park, from the well-maintained grounds to the clean, modern facilities. The staff at Natures Wilderness RV Park is consistently praised by local guests for being welcoming, kind, and genuinely helpful, fostering a friendly community atmosphere that is often cited as a reason for repeat visits. Whether you’re looking for a short weekend getaway or a seasonal spot to call your home base for exploration, this West Baldwin resort provides an exceptional and unforgettable Maine outdoor experience.
The park's diverse offerings are particularly appealing to Maine locals, providing an easily accessible retreat that feels a world away from the daily grind. Options include spacious, full-hookup RV sites, rustic but comfortable tent sites, and beautifully appointed cabins, including deluxe log cabins with high-end amenities like stainless steel kitchens and HDTVs. This variety ensures that everyone, regardless of their preferred camping style or budget, can find their perfect slice of Maine wilderness.
Location and Accessibility
Natures Wilderness RV Park boasts a prime location in the foothills of West Baldwin, Maine, offering both seclusion and convenient access to regional attractions. The resort's full address is:
Natures Wilderness Resort, 2 Upper Twain, West Baldwin, ME 04091, USA
Strategically situated just off Route 111 (a designated Maine Scenic Highway), the park is easily reachable from the Greater Portland area and points throughout Southern Maine. This proximity makes it an ideal spot for locals who want to maximize their vacation time without long-distance travel. The location in the West Baldwin/Hiram area places it right on the edge of the renowned Sebago Lakes region, with the vast Sebago Lake—Maine’s second-largest—only about a six-mile drive away. This means residents have access to not only the park's private ponds but also the extensive boating, fishing, and swimming opportunities of the larger lake. While the park itself is a wilderness retreat, it remains a short distance from local shopping centers and restaurants, allowing guests to easily stock up on supplies or enjoy a meal out. Visitors are advised to bring everything they need, as the property is deeply set in the woods, though a general store has been planned for future seasons.
